  • Abstract
    Traditionally interest management (IM) in distributed environments has been performed through a ´top-down´ expression of interest patterns in the model. For many models the interest patterns are complicated or highly dynamic and are not suitable for expression in this way. Top-down expression also forces the model to contain data about the network communication which should strictly be encapsulated by the infrastructure. We propose a system, based on a distributed shared variable abstraction, capable of automatically deriving interest expressions at the infrastructure level in a ´bottom-up´ manner. We demonstrate through a simulated testbed that for certain access patterns this dramatically improves the precision of the IM system without sacrificing transparency from a modeller perspective.
